Ghosts of Georgetown Walking Tour

Overview
Among the historic streets, manicured gardens and Victorian row houses of DC’s finest neighborhood lie deep, dark secrets about a forgotten past. Come along to hear stories from long ago that trace the development of Gerorgetown from a small tobacco port to a major commercial trading center. Many important historical figures have lived or stayed here and documented their experiences in letters and journals. Some of these folks have never left, haunting these grand residences to this day.

On this family friendly tour you will learn about this town and be enchanted by its past, present, and future.
